Abstract:
The invention relates to a front hood assembly according to which the front hood (1) of a motor vehicle is hinged to the chassis of the motor vehicle via at least hinge (4), said front hood (1) being lockable via at least one hood lock (3). The at least one hinge is configured as a deformable structure and tensioning means are provided that overcome the vertical resistance to a force that acts upon the front hood. The aim of the invention is to provide a protection for pedestrians that is technically feasible and can be implemented at low costs. To this end, a connecting rod (7) that connects a joint of the hinge (4) with the chassis is mounted such that it can be displaced.

Abstract:
A temporary vehicle door check mechanism suitable for use during vehicle painting operations comprises a hinge comprising door side and body side portions, and an intermediate bridge portion, all of which are rotatably connected at a common axis of rotation. A flexible prop button is mounted to either the door side or the body side portions of the hinge, and is adapted to releasably contact the intermediate bridge portion of the hinge as the door is rotated about the hinge, to releasably hold the door in a partially or fully open position.

Abstract:
The invention relates to a door hinge for a motor vehicle, with a door stop (17) attached thereto, comprising a brake element and a retaining element that is directly or indirectly rotationally fixed to one half (1) of the hinge and a retaining housing (18) that is rotationally fixed to the other half (2) of the hinge, whereby the brake element and retaining element is formed by an engaging element (19) with an external peripheral contour that deviates from a pure circular shape and the retaining housing (18) is formed by a hollow profiled section with at least one inner peripheral contour that marks at least one braking or retaining position. The aim of the invention is to provide a door hinge that is designed as an independently prefabricated component which can be joined to the hinge of a door of a motor vehicle,whereby dirt can be prevented from entering the retaining housing. This is achieved by arranging the engaging element (19) in an axial extension of a hinge pin (3) that is rotationally fixed in one half (1) of the hinge and by placing the retaining housing (18) in an axial extension of the eye(16) of the other half (2) of the hinge, in addition to providing the retaining housing (18) with at least one liquid-proof casing (20) made from a plastic material on its longitudinal side and open front face.
Abstract:
A door or window frame hinge comprises two hinge parts (10, 12) each having a bush (14, 18) and a flap (16, 20). A first bush (14) has a cylindrical cavity (24) with a sleeve (28) in which is fitted a pin (22). A second bush (18) has a transversely elongated cavity (26) parallel to a plane of the door or window frame, and a lateral hole (56) for communication with the exterior of the cavity (26). The pin (22) engages the cavity (26) of the second bush (18) with clearance. A threaded diametral hole (54) of the pin (22) is engaged by at least one threaded grub screw (48; 49, 51) transversely whereby to adjust its position with respect to the second bush (18), the opposite ends (48a, 48b, 49a, 51a) of the grub screw abut against opposite faces (50) of the cavity (26) in correspondence with the lateral hole (56). The adjustment means (48; 49, 50) have at least one formation (58; 59, 61) engageable by means of a manipulation tool (T) inserted from the outside through the lateral hole (56) of the second bush part (18).
Abstract:
A secure enclosure (10) for an automated banking machine includes a chest portion (12) and a moveable door (14). The door of the secure enclosure has mounted thereon a locking bolt work mechanism (24) which operates in a secure condition to engage locking bolt engaging apertures (46). The door further includes dead bolt projections (150) which engage apertures (62) when the door is in the closed position. The bolt work mechanism includes a drive cam (122) which is engageable by a member of a lock (126). The drive cam is connected to a pair of idler cams (118, 120) by L-links (134, 136). The idler cams are connected to a locking bolt (102) by S-links (138, 140). Movement of the drive cam enables moving the locking bolt between extended and retracted positions.
